The average two-bedroom rent in Alaska is $1,569 per month by HUD's FY 2026 Fair Market Rent data (population-weighted); two-bedroom FMRs range from $973 to $2,191 across 30 rent areas.

Fair Market Rent is HUD's annual estimate of what a modest rental costs in each local market — the 40th percentile of gross rents (rent plus tenant-paid utilities) for recent movers, published for studio through four-bedroom units and used to set Section 8 / Housing Choice Voucher payment standards. FMRs are a federal benchmark, not an asking-rent average: use them to sanity-check your pricing (statewide, Alaska's typical two-bedroom FMR moved +2.8% versus FY 2025).

All 30 Alaska FMR areas

Sorted by two-bedroom rent, highest first. 3 metro areas; the rest are non-metro county areas. "vs FY 2025" is the two-bedroom change from last year's FMR for the same area.

Area Studio1 BR2 BR3 BR4 BR 2 BR vs FY 2025
Aleutians West Census Area, AK Non-metro $1,571$1,670$2,191$2,652$2,901 +9.0%
Kodiak Island Borough, AK Non-metro $1,431$1,581$2,075$2,488$2,747 +11.2%
Bethel Census Area, AK Non-metro $1,688$1,719$1,938$2,324$2,566 +2.0%
Northwest Arctic Borough, AK Non-metro $1,331$1,471$1,930$2,547$2,676 +2.6%
Juneau City and Borough, AK Non-metro $1,212$1,340$1,758$2,368$2,679 +0.3%
Fairbanks-College, AK MSA Metro $1,156$1,277$1,676$2,331$2,812 +0.4%
Skagway Municipality, AK Non-metro $1,133$1,253$1,644$2,245$2,708 +3.1%
Anchorage, AK HUD Metro FMR Area Metro $1,152$1,243$1,631$2,268$2,736 +4.4%
Ketchikan Gateway Borough, AK Non-metro $1,120$1,238$1,625$2,260$2,726 +5.7%
North Slope Borough, AK Non-metro $1,115$1,239$1,625$1,958$2,664 -10.0%
Sitka City and Borough, AK Non-metro $1,099$1,350$1,566$2,178$2,627 +4.5%
Nome Census Area, AK Non-metro $1,227$1,334$1,533$2,132$2,525 +3.8%
Chugach Census Area, AK Non-metro $1,038$1,374$1,506$2,094$2,526 +3.6%
Petersburg Borough Non-metro $1,049$1,211$1,463$1,754$2,022 +7.2%
Hoonah-Angoon Census Area, AK Non-metro $1,007$1,113$1,460$1,751$1,933 +1.2%
Yakutat City and Borough, AK Non-metro $995$1,094$1,388$1,753$2,286 +7.3%
Aleutians East Borough, AK Non-metro $993$1,263$1,385$1,661$2,281 +1.8%
Matanuska-Susitna Borough, AK HUD Metro FMR Area Metro $1,015$1,049$1,376$1,914$2,308 -0.6%
Haines Borough, AK Non-metro $945$1,033$1,321$1,771$2,088 -10.0%
Southeast Fairbanks Census Area, AK Non-metro $942$1,198$1,313$1,826$2,162 +5.0%
Kenai Peninsula Borough, AK Non-metro $993$1,000$1,312$1,825$2,201 +5.4%
Dillingham Census Area, AK Non-metro $894$1,138$1,247$1,734$2,054 +0.3%
Bristol Bay Borough, AK Non-metro $891$1,134$1,243$1,729$2,047 -0.8%
Wrangell City and Borough, AK Non-metro $921$928$1,217$1,682$2,042 +9.4%
Denali Borough, AK Non-metro $851$935$1,187$1,651$1,955 -6.6%
Prince of Wales-Hyder Census Area, AK Non-metro $827$1,030$1,153$1,464$1,899 +10.0%
Copper River Census Area, AK Non-metro $810$930$1,130$1,572$1,896 +6.3%
Yukon-Koyukuk Census Area, AK Non-metro $981$1,019$1,126$1,566$1,854 +2.9%
Lake and Peninsula Borough, AK Non-metro $739$894$1,030$1,391$1,596 +6.2%
Kusilvak Census Area Non-metro $698$767$973$1,353$1,602 +4.3%

About this data

Source: HUD FY 2026 Fair Market Rents, county-level file (revised), published at huduser.gov — a U.S. government work in the public domain, republished here unmodified. The typical-rent figure is the population-weighted average across the areas above (county populations from HUD's file); year-over-year comparisons match each area with last year's file by HUD area code. Effective October 1, 2025 through September 30, 2026; last regenerated from HUD's file on 2026-07-20. FMRs cap what a housing authority can pay under the voucher program; your local Public Housing Authority's payment standard may be set between 90% and 110% of FMR.
